[Merged] Thousands of hotmail/gmail/yahoo passwords leaked online
Change your password if you think you may be affected!
Quote:
|
Neowin has received information regarding a possible Windows Live Hotmail "hack" where password details of thousands of Hotmail accounts have been posted online.
